**Q: What should the release manager do if the Vantafold audit-log viewer locks them out during a cutover window?**

Lockouts usually occur when the release role rotates mid-deploy. Do not reset the role, as this invalidates in-flight log signatures. Instead, use the break-glass recovery console, confirm the rotation timestamp, and authenticate with the standing recovery passphrase. To keep cutovers unblocked, that passphrase is maintained immediately below this answer for the current release cycle.

vault phrase of kaduf-baweg = norael-julox-raleth-wenok-eliir-ulamir-ulair-norwyn-rusion

# Onboarding: EchoHall Audio Guide

Welcome to the EchoHall project, the audio-guide app for the Veldemere Gallery. Before your first task, please read the architecture overview and set up the backend locally. The app serves tour scripts, audio asset metadata, and visitor progress from one database; audio files themselves live in object storage. Migrations run automatically on startup, so never point a dev build at production. For local development against the shared staging environment, configure your client with the connection string below.

database URL for bahop-yagep: mssql://sildor_svc:35ha7jz@db-fb6d.nelvrodyn.example:5432/casath

## Deployment: log compaction

The Quillstream queue compacts topic logs nightly. Compaction runs on the broker leaders only, so schedule deploys outside the 02:00–04:00 window or compaction restarts from scratch. After deploying a new broker image, verify compaction lag clears within an hour. Thresholds and retention windows are controlled per-cluster rather than per-topic. The current production cluster uses the settings listed below.

service settings:
ralael:
  pin: 7453
  tenant: zorath
  seal: seal_087806e4
  metrics_host: metrics.ralael.paliqworks.example
  standby_team: fraath
  escalation: praok-istiel
  nonce: 10e083

### Release: Lanewick Autocomplete Widget

Before tagging, confirm the Lanewick address autocomplete bundle passes suggestion-latency checks in staging. Reviewers must verify the artifact signature matches the tagged commit; unsigned widget bundles will not load in the Marrow host shell. Sign with the release tool, then verify. The signing key used for this release is below.

deploy key for kagup-bawig: bky9_ZMq28eTw9